Abstract

The use of Artificial Intelligence (AI) software has recently increased exponentially. Generative AI capabilities have moved from fiction to fact. This technology is changing the way we engage in Entrepreneurship, research it, and teach it. The significant impact on Entrepreneurship teaching is the focus of this paper. Any instructor, regardless of tech background, can and should be integrating AI into their courses right now. We describe and discuss our experience with this process and our deliberative approach to creating value for students. We also provide several templates of Entrepreneurship exercises that will appeal to a variety of students and can be integrated in virtually any Entrepreneurship course.
